I am off with work stress at the moment. I felt so guilty when I walked out the GP but I broke down in there and he was right to sign me off. It's been 3 weeks now and I am still waking up with a fright every day and clenched jaw, racing heart and stomach flips. I have been taking escitalopram 10mg for 3 weeks now and I haven't had any side effects. Like you I was reluctant to go on meds but I needed to do something. They have lifted my mood slightly and I have been focusing on gentle exercise especially walking outdoors which helps more than the meds. I have another 3 weeks off but know at the moment that I am not ready to go back yet even though I was adamant at the start that I just needed a few days.

Please take some time as this won't get better on its own and maybe something at work needs to change also.

Stress doesn't exist as a standalone entity; it's not something that goes on around us, it is our emotional response to what is going on around us. Low level stress keeps us focussed, high level stress destroys the ability to concentrate. Is there anything you can do – outsource/delegate work, tell family to knock it off if they want the fruits of your work to continue – to streamline your day? Are you getting enough sleep? It IS possible to change your way of thinking but only when you understand you are human and have limits and can stick to them.
